--- Comment #2 from Randy Barlow <rbarlow(a)redhat.com> ---
Good catch on the bundled lib, I hadn't noticed that. I found an issue about
it:
https://github.com/signalapp/libsignal-protocol-c/issues/103
Looking at their CMake code, it does not seem they provide a way to use the
system library. Unfortunately, they also don't seem to document the version of
protobuf-c, so I asked in that ticket which version is bundled so I can mark it
in the spec file. Looking at the commit history makes it seem like a fork of
1.1.1:
https://github.com/signalapp/libsignal-protocol-c/commits/master/src/prot...
The BR on gcc-c++ was done because the cmake tool does look for the C++
compiler even though it doesn't seem to use it. We could probably make a patch
for upstream to stop this, but for now I just installed it since it was
harmless and easy.
Here's a patch to address some of the problems:
--- libsignal-protocol-c.spec.old 2019-01-05 09:30:40.885309220 -0500
+++ libsignal-protocol-c.spec 2019-01-05 09:29:52.800721370 -0500
@@ -2,7 +2,7 @@
Version: 2.3.2
Release: 1%{?dist}
-License: GPLv3+
+License: GPLv3
Summary: Signal Protocol C library
URL:
https://github.com/signalapp/libsignal-protocol-c
Source0: %{url}/archive/v%{version}/%{name}-%{version}.tar.gz
@@ -12,6 +12,9 @@
BuildRequires: gcc-c++
BuildRequires: openssl-devel
+#
https://github.com/signalapp/libsignal-protocol-c/issues/103
+Provides: bundled(protobuf-c) = 1.1.1
+
%description
This is a ratcheting forward secrecy protocol that works in synchronous and
asynchronous messaging
@@ -21,8 +24,7 @@
%package devel
Summary: Development files for libsignal-protocol-c
-Requires: libsignal-protocol-c == %{version}
-Requires: pkgconf-pkg-config
+Requires: %{name}%{?_isa} = %{version}-%{release}
%description devel
@@ -59,5 +61,5 @@
%changelog
-* Sat Dec 29 2018 Randy Barlow <bowlofeggs(a)fedoraproject.org> - 2.3.0-1
+* Sat Jan 05 2019 Randy Barlow <bowlofeggs(a)fedoraproject.org> - 2.3.2-1
- Initial release.
